This module aims to introduce advanced manufacturing processes and control techniques which are enabling “Digital Transformation” in industry. Using case studies, the participants will learn a new perspective for design, optimisation and control of manufacturing processes using Industry 4.0/5.0 technologies. Key enablers for digital transformation will be introduced and participants will learn material and process development and design techniques for innovative and personalised products. Students will receive training on advanced manufacturing and characterisation systems using Mixed Reality sessions.

This course will be delivered over two semesters, beginning in semester 1 with the module Mechatronics 1 introducing the students to PLC hardware and programming and transducer technology.
Modules Control Systems and Industrial Automation will be delivered in semester 2 introducing pneumatics, hydraulics, motors, control theory, SCADA and Distributed Control Systems.

This programme develops the postgraduate’s knowledge and skills through modules which link theories and practices associated with Building Regulatory Compliance (BRC). The professional will be equipped with the knowledge, skills, and competence to holistically evaluate regulatory compliance techniques in terms of traditional command and control regulation. They will gain the discretion to use other strategies for regulating a problem and the skill to select a regulatory strategy to provide a regulatory outcome in different contexts.

The objectives of this module are to provide skills to the participants to identify experimental design and data analysis requirements for Industry 4.0/5.0. The module will equip students with planning and analysing controlled tests to evaluate processing factors. The participants will learn statistical design of experiments, factorial design, Box-Behnken design, artificial neural networks and related models for data analysis and process optimisation. The participants will learn Big data and Machine Learning tools for data analysis in Industry 4.0 and advanced manufacturing. The participants will get training on use of data analysis tools for real-world challenges for specific application areas.

Sustainable engineering design is about doing the right thing for the planet. In addition, the environmental impact of every manufacturing process is very dependent on the selection of the material and design of a product, meaning that material selection can become a complex process. It includes picking the materials that suit the design, that support a feasibly low carbon footprint target, that are not harmful during use, and that can be used again. Having materials wantonly discarded is not good for anybody. The problem engineers and designers face is having to sift through the vast arrays of information written about all these materials, because it can be difficult finding the facts that provide the necessary comparisons, and each material selection may require compromise. Drawing on industry-relevant tools, this module provide structure to these important material choices decisions, to meet sustainability-driven targets, regulations or aspirations.
Post-processing, in the cyber-physical systems which form the basis of Industry 4.0, is an umbrella term that covers a variety of stages that 3D printed parts have to undergo before being used for the final purpose. Regardless of the Additive Manufacturing (AM) mode, post-processing focusses on removing the undesired properties that have been built-in the final product during the additive manufacturing process. Post-processing can include technologies such as Heat Treatment, UV Curing, Support Removal, Cleaning & De-powdering, Machining, Coating or Infiltration, Electrochemical & Surface Finish Processes, Inspection and Dyeing. This module aims to provide the student with key insights into post-processing, its different segments, and its importance in AM serial production.
